Average Detectives and Criminal Investigators Salary in Kenosha, WI
The average salary for a Detectives and Criminal Investigators in Kenosha, WI is $90,220. This compensation is in line with national standards, reflecting a balanced and stable local job market. Notably, Kenosha, WI is a key hub for this profession, with a job concentration 1.32x higher than average.

Frequently Asked Questions
How much does a Detectives and Criminal Investigators make in Kenosha, WI?
The median annual salary for a Detectives and Criminal Investigators in Kenosha, WI is $90,220. This typically ranges from $88,550 for entry-level positions to $92,910 for top-level roles.
How does the salary compare to the national average?
The average salary for this role in Kenosha, WI is 5.7% higher than the national median of $85,370.
